The USPS is very poorly managed . A few years ago National Association of Letter Carriers locals began suing local post offices for using temps in violation of the contract . Despite several courts ruling in favor of the union , other post offices across the country continued to use temps the same way and more suits were filed , the union winning every time . Just one local got $35 million . http://www.lunewsviews.com/grievances.htm Then the post office decided to replace the Chevy S-10 framed LLV city vehicle with a Flex Fuel Vehicle with an Australian Ford Explorer frame an drivetrain . The FFV was far less fuel efficient with a 26% drop in MPG.
